The one in the driver side head is the temperature gauge sender, you don't need it if you don't care about the gauge working. The other one is the temperature sensor for the ECM. You need that one, or you'll never make it out of open loop.
Code 43 is a knock sensor error, I believe. It will be set if the ECM doesn't hear a knock at WOT while hot, or if knock is present for 5 seconds during normal operation, like would happen if the sensor was disconnected.
